| /** |
| * Call onto the device with an adb shell command and get the results of |
| * that as a proto of the given type. |
| * |
| * @param parser A protobuf parser object. e.g. MyProto.parser() |
| * @param command The adb shell command to run. e.g. "dumpsys fingerprint --proto" |
| * |
| * @throws DeviceNotAvailableException If there was a problem communicating with |
| * the test device. |
| * @throws InvalidProtocolBufferException If there was an error parsing |
| * the proto. Note that a 0 length buffer is not necessarily an error. |
| */ |
| public <T extends Message> T getDump(Parser<T> parser, String command) |
| throws DeviceNotAvailableException, InvalidProtocolBufferException { |
| final CollectingByteOutputReceiver receiver = new CollectingByteOutputReceiver(); |
| getDevice().executeShellCommand(command, receiver); |
| return parser.parseFrom(receiver.getOutput()); |
| } |
| |
| /** |
| * Install a device side test package. |
| * |
| * @param appFileName Apk file name, such as "CtsNetStatsApp.apk". |
| * @param grantPermissions whether to give runtime permissions. |
| */ |
| protected void installPackage(String appFileName, boolean grantPermissions) |
| throws FileNotFoundException, DeviceNotAvailableException { |
| CLog.d("Installing app " + appFileName); |
| CompatibilityBuildHelper buildHelper = new CompatibilityBuildHelper(mCtsBuild); |
| final String result = getDevice().installPackage( |
| buildHelper.getTestFile(appFileName), true, grantPermissions); |
| assertNull("Failed to install " + appFileName + ": " + result, result); |
| } |
| |
| /** |
| * Run a device side test. |
| * |
| * @param pkgName Test package name, such as "com.android.server.cts.netstats". |
| * @param testClassName Test class name; either a fully qualified name, or "." + a class name. |
| * @param testMethodName Test method name. |
| * @throws DeviceNotAvailableException |
| */ |
| protected void runDeviceTests(@Nonnull String pkgName, |
| @Nullable String testClassName, @Nullable String testMethodName) |
| throws DeviceNotAvailableException { |
| if (testClassName != null && testClassName.startsWith(".")) { |
| testClassName = pkgName + testClassName; |
| } |
| |
| RemoteAndroidTestRunner testRunner = new RemoteAndroidTestRunner( |
| pkgName, TEST_RUNNER, getDevice().getIDevice()); |
| if (testClassName != null && testMethodName != null) { |
| testRunner.setMethodName(testClassName, testMethodName); |
| } else if (testClassName != null) { |
| testRunner.setClassName(testClassName); |
| } |
| |
| CollectingTestListener listener = new CollectingTestListener(); |
| assertTrue(getDevice().runInstrumentationTests(testRunner, listener)); |
| |
| final TestRunResult result = listener.getCurrentRunResults(); |
| if (result.isRunFailure()) { |
| throw new AssertionError("Failed to successfully run device tests for " |
| + result.getName() + ": " + result.getRunFailureMessage()); |
| } |
| if (result.getNumTests() == 0) { |
| throw new AssertionError("No tests were run on the device"); |
| } |
| |
| if (result.hasFailedTests()) { |
| // build a meaningful error message |
| StringBuilder errorBuilder = new StringBuilder("On-device tests failed:\n"); |
| for (Map.Entry<TestIdentifier, TestResult> resultEntry : |
| result.getTestResults().entrySet()) { |
| if (!resultEntry.getValue().getStatus().equals(TestStatus.PASSED)) { |
| errorBuilder.append(resultEntry.getKey().toString()); |
| errorBuilder.append(":\n"); |
| errorBuilder.append(resultEntry.getValue().getStackTrace()); |
| } |
| } |
| throw new AssertionError(errorBuilder.toString()); |
| } |
| } |
